    I went here while I was going to high school in Japan. They get a lot of their business from High School field trips. The tables were set up in rows and the food was set up as a buffet instead. They also had little classes for candle making I believe. I remember seeing hundreds of students running around in the capes, it was just like Harry Potter. I recommend visiting this place. Funny seeing this place again after 6 year :) Thanks!

    I worked at British Hills for 8 months back in 2017 as both a Receptionist and Tour Guide in the Manor House (Castle), and also in Ye Old Gift Shoppe!
    It was honestly one of the best jobs I have ever had! Got a chance to meet so many amazing people, and all the management were so lovely to me.
    Genuinely, if anyone is looking to do a Working Holiday in Japan, and are from the Commonwealth, then British Hills is the place to go!
    There is a shuttle bus from the hotel that staff can use to get to the nearest down of Shin-Shirakawa, which has a Shinkansen Station that is only 1 hours ride to Tokyo, or Sendai. So getting away for a couple of days to explore Japan is very easy!
    Honestly, wish I could go back!
